The Relationship Between Upper Extremity Exercise Capacity, Respiratory and Peripheral Muscle Strength in Chronic Low Back Pain
NCT06806514 · Status: RECRUITING · Type: OBSERVATIONAL · Enrollment: 47
Last updated 2025-06-02
Summary
The aim of the study was to evaluate the upper extremity exercise capacity of individuals with chronic low back pain and to investigate its relationship with respiratory muscle strength, peripheral muscle strength, chest expansion, pain, disability level, fear of movement and quality of life.
